Description

This panel will explore the role of adult immersion programing as a pathway to high-level language proficiency, highlighting the learning and teaching journeys of leading young speakers who became highly proficient through adult immersion. Panelists will share how they moved from adult learners to full-time language teachers and reflect on the challenges and transformations along the way. Together, they will discuss how adult immersion is a vital strategy for strengthening community language use and long-term revitalization.
